Rest In Peace Steve ‘Jesse’ James

It was with great sadness that last week we lost one of our oldest colleges and friends Steve ‘Jesse’ James.

Steve had worked for Port Express for over 14 years, and I had personally known and worked with Steve for over 30 years at various other companies. Steve was a great guy, he had an old school work ethic and was a company man through and through.

He took great pride in his work and always wanted to do the very best that he could to represent both himself, and the company, in the highest manner possible – A true knight of the highways.

Steve had been battling with cancer for just over a year. During this time, for as much as possible, he remained upbeat, positive, and focused, wanting to make the most of his time with his wife Christine and son Nathan.

Steve will be greatly missed by all of us here and everyone associated with Port Express. Our thoughts and condolences go out to his family.

RIP Steve, you may be gone but you will never be forgotten.

-Karl Dawson, Managing Director​
